When visiting the blessed temples, this question should definitely pop up in mind: what to wear at Kashi Vishwanath temple? Such sacred sites hold a strict banaras temple dress code and decent outfits.- Outfit: Visit temples like Sankat Mochan Hanuman temple, Kaal Bhariva temples, opt for a decent, covered, long and loose kurta with palazzo, sharara or dhoti pants. You can also style Anakarli suit in cotton fabric, gracing the ambiance. There is no strict dress code, but wearing appropriate clothes to wear in Banaras will be respectful to the ambiance.
- Tip: Avoid wearing shorts, tank tops, or anything that resembles a temple or sacred place; you and your surrounding people will get offended and uncomfortable. Follow the Banaras temple dress code to avoid any issues.
- Accessories: Style your outfit with chadbalis, kolhapuri jutis and bangles. Do not forget to carry a dupatta or a scarf to cover your head.
2. Exploring the Ghats and Alleys
After visiting the temples in the morning, it is now time to explore the ghats and alleys of Banaras for a beautiful afternoon. There are some ghats famous for cafes, while others require complete traditional attire. If you are looking for what to wear at banaras ghats, here is your solution.- Manikarnika Ghat: When visiting Banaras, experience the ultimate Manikarnika Ghat. 24/7, cremations or funerals are happening throughout the day. You have to dress very appropriately, such as in light shade, and no skin showing.

What to wear in varanasi: Seasonal Packing Checklist
Whenever we plan for any trip, the first thing that catches our attention is weather conditions, because the climate ultimately decides our outfit and mood. What to wear in Varanasi highly depends on the weather conditions. Visiting bananas in summer can be very hot and humid, while winters are covered with chilly, and the monsoon can be slippery. This seasonal outfit guide for Banaras will help you choose wisely, depending on the weather you want to visit, based on expert-recommended outfits.1. Summer
- Clothes: Stick to lightweight, cotton clothes such as a long kurta and trousers. Chinnon Classic Pink Kurti, style with skirts, gharara, and pants.
- Pro tip: Carry a scarf, to cover your sleeves during temples where sleeveless are strictly not allowed.
- Footwear: Kolhapuri flip flops, open-cut sandals with light soles.
- Styling: Summer demands experimentation, so style your outfits with white chadbalis, a half bun hairstyle and bangles to add a touch of Banarasi style.
2. Monsoon
- Clothes: Monsoon can be slippery and humid, so pick your outfits that can quickly dry: synthetic full sleeve tops, and ankle-length palazzo.
- Avoid wearing sea trough outfits or tank tops; they can be very uncomfortable, especially in Banaras ghats and lanes.
- Footwear: Carry water-absorbing sleepers and avoid sandals or shoes.
- Accessories: Visiting Banaras, ensure to keep an umbrella or a raincoat, whichever suits you comfortably, to carry everywhere.
3. Winter

Accessories That Make Banaras Travel Easier
You don’t want to regret your Banaras trip by leaving the essential accessories at home. Varanasi is a beautiful place, so make your trip successful with these essential items.- Scarf or shawl: Do not forget to pack scarves or shawls, which are very helpful for covering your head in the Ganga aarti and temple visit. Wearing a tank top, no worries, cover the shoulders with scarves to protect sleeves from harsh sun rays. Styling shawls looks beautiful and trendy in Varanasi outfit ideas.
- Comfortable footwear: Carry comfortable footwear like, flip flops, open sandals, sneakers, for long walking, waiting for darshan at temples, or standing in lines. Moreover, footwear must also be aligned with the best outfits for the Banaras ghats.
- Sun protection essential: If you are visiting Banaras for city exposure or outdoor activities, carry sunglasses, a wide hat, a cap, and sunscreen. This place is filled with high-intense sun so that these essentials will protect you from tanning.
- Small day bag: Carry a bag with a water bottle, a charger, and a diary for your unspeakable thoughts after experiencing the beautiful and calm vibe of Varanasi. Also, less cash and more plastic money, such as debit cards or UPI transactions, in your bag. Banaras is quite popular for theft and scams, so be aware of it.
- Health and hygiene: Banaras is a crowded place, and surely you do not want to get sick on your trip. So, ensure to pack essential medicines, a face mask for narrow lanes, and hand sanitizer is a must-have.
